Military Briefing & Thesis Statement: A Reflection
Communication is central to successful battlespace and non-engagement activities. Of particular importance is oral communication. Typically, commanders and subordinates need to communicate different information for different purposes, urgent or routine. The US Marine Corps has a long established history, I have come to learn, of effective oral communication among and across different units. If anything, military briefings, so common among Marine Corps, are a standard communication method (and channel) to share a variety of day-to-day and strategic activities. If oral communication is consistently shown to be critical to align a sender, receiver and a message, military briefings, usually delivered in formalized settings, must, I have come to understand, be clear, succinct and specific. There are, generally, four types of military briefings: (i) Information, (ii) Decision, (iii) Mission and (iv) Staff. Moreover, a confirmation briefing, not so much a separate type of briefing yet a combination of a decision briefing and an information briefing, aims to ensure alignment of efforts in a given mission by identifying, say, gaps in planning and means subordinates follow to accomplish a given mission (US Marine Corps, 2016). The process of developing a briefing, of any kind, is pretty much straightforward and involves phases of: (i) Planning, (ii) Preparing and (iii) Delivering. In a nutshell, “Planning” phase is about identifying a proper subject, determining purpose, determining a central idea and, critically, analyzing audience.
